What tax deductions do most Cheyenne residents miss? +
Most commonly missed deductions for Cheyenne taxpayers: home office (even partial use qualifies for remote workers), vehicle mileage (67 cents/mile in 2024), health insurance premiums for self-employed, retirement contributions (SEP-IRA up to $69,000/year), business meals (50% deductible), Section 179 equipment depreciation, and the QBI deduction (up to 20% of qualified business income). How can an S-Corp election save money for Cheyenne business owners? +
An S-Corp election allows Cheyenne business owners to split their income between salary and distributions. Only the salary portion is subject to self-employment tax (15.3%). For a Cheyenne business owner earning $150,000/year, an S-Corp election typically saves $10,000–$25,000 annually.
